Visit of the garden of 49 Nord 6 Est - Frac Lorraine

The artist-botanist Liliana Motta loves extraordinary plants! It is committed to the rehabilitation of “foreign plants” whether they are curative, invasive or “weeds”.

Discover the interior gardens of 49 Nord 6 Est-Fonds régional d'art contemporain de Lorraine created by the artist-botanist Liliana Motta from species of nomadic plants, called invasive or weeds, able to travel and adapt to new environments. Do not hesitate to enter the interior gardens, you will discover a collection of exotic plants rustic ... Mirroring this botanical exploration, discover two works from the collection of 49 Nord 6 Est. Lois Weinberger opens the doors to a greener urban future when Maria Kourkouta captures the ephemeral trajectory of thousands of individuals. The land carried under their feet is undoubtedly the preferred means of transport for an enriched biodiversity.
